The Transformation of Corporate Telephone Systems

Corporate tele phone systems  have undergone a remarkable evolution since their inception. Initially, companies relied on rotary phones that connected calls through manual switchboards operated by telephone operators. This basic model allowed for one-on-one communication but limited the effectiveness and functions of companies. As technology advanced, the advent of touch-tone phones and private branch exchange systems transformed communication, enabling more efficient call handling and the ability to connect multiple lines within an organization.

The advent of digital technology marked a significant milestone in the evolution of telecommunication systems. With the introduction of Voice over Internet Protocol, businesses could leverage their internet connections for voice communication, drastically lowering costs and increasing flexibility. This shift enabled features such as call forwarding, voicemail to email, and video calls, which enhanced collaboration and efficiency among staff. As organizations understood the benefits of these modern capabilities, they started to shift away from old-fashioned analog phone systems to more advanced business telephone systems.

Today, the environment of business phones continues to evolve with the rise of cloud-based solutions. These systems enable organizations to get access to their communication tools from any location, supporting remote work and global collaboration. In addition to standard phone calls, modern telephone solutions integrate various modes of communication such as text messaging, video calls, and CRM solutions. As organizations strive to remain competitive in an ever more digital world, the future of telephone systems promises even more innovation, focusing on efficiency, mobility, and smooth connectivity.

Key Features of Modern Telephone Systems

Modern commercial phone systems have evolved to incorporate a variety of sophisticated features that improve communication and collaboration inside businesses. One notable feature is the incorporation of VoIP technology, that allows calls to be made over the internet rather than traditional phone lines. This not just reduces costs but also increases flexibility by enabling employees to make and receive calls from anywhere with an internet connection. Additionally, VoIP systems offer HD call quality, that fosters more distinct and more productive conversations.

Another important feature of contemporary business telephone systems is the use of unified communications. This approach merges various communication methods including voice calls, video conferencing, messaging, and email into a single platform, enabling seamless interaction among team members. By bringing together communication tools, businesses can streamline workflows and enhance collaboration, which makes it simpler for employees to connect with one another, whether they are in the office or working remotely.

Lastly, sophisticated call management features further bolster the efficacy of business phone systems. These features include automatic call distribution, call queuing, and interactive voice response, which ensure that incoming calls are handled effectively. With the ability to set up call forwarding and voicemail-to-email options, employees can stay connected and manage communications effectively, even amidst high call volumes or when they are away from the office. This thorough functionality ensures that businesses can maintain a excellent level of customer service while optimizing internal communication channels.
